Fish Database: Congo Tetra - Phenacogrammus interruptus
Aquarium requirements
Aquarium suitability: 4/5
Sociability rating: 8/10
Area of tank: Middle, top
Aquarium water conditions: 6-8.5, vs,s,m,h,vh
Temperature: 22 - 26C
Feeding: Flake, frozen, live foods
Minimum tank size: 90cm
Min / Max number in tank: Min 5
Fish fact file
Family: Alestiidae (African tetras)
Synonyms: Micralestes interruptus, Hemigrammalestes interruptus, Alestopetersius interruptus, Petersius codalus
Other common names:
Origin: Africa; Congo/Zaire
Natural habitat: Open waters shaded by vegetation
Size: 8cm
Behavior: Peaceful, active shoaling fish
Breeding: Spawns in shallows
Natural water conditions: pH 6-8, Very soft to hard
Sexing: Males are larger, brighter coloured and sport longer finnage
Congo Tetra
Fish code No.0905
The Congo Tetra has been a popular fish for many years and it is an excellent addition to a community of medium sized peaceful fishes. The Congo Tetra is a shoaling fish and will only do well and look its best if it is kept in groups in medium to large aquaria. The fish has no specific requirements and although it is quite happy in harder water, over the longer term it is best kept in soft-medium water. Good water quality and low nitrates are also required for continual good health. Open swimming spaces are preferred whilst as the fish can be a little timid and easily spooked, hiding spots are recommended.
